The Critical Role of the Vent System

Size isn't just about the drain pipe; the vent pipe is equally vital for proper function. A shower drain relies on a vent to allow air to enter the system. Without this air intake, a vacuum can form, causing water to drain slowly or gurgling sounds to occur.
